Laboratory Services at College Plaza

Laboratory Services provides collection of blood and body fluids for tests ordered by your doctor or healthcare provider.

Clinical Psychology Services

Clinical Psychology Services provides specialized clinical assessment and treatment services to clients referred by their provider within Recovery Alberta (internal providers, psychiatrists, and clinicians).

Formal assessment: Comprehensive assessment using standardized psychological measures.

Group treatment: CPS uses evidenced-based cognitive behavioural therapy (CBT), specifically the Unified Protocol for Transdiagnostic Treatment of Emotional Disorders. Clinical psychologists engage each client in collaborative outcome monitoring during group treatment. The client and their referring provider receive treatment recommendations on care transition.

Eligibility

Adult services only. Consideration of youth 17 years of age, and seniors whose needs do not require specialized geriatric psychiatry consultation or services. Must have an active Recovery Alberta care provider who will remain involved in the client's care.

Laboratory Services

Laboratory Services provides collection of blood and body fluids for tests ordered by your doctor or healthcare provider including a comprehensive range of routine and specialized lab testing and clinical consultations:

  • blood and body fluid sample collection
  • biochemistry and toxicology
  • electrocardiogram (ECG)
  • genetics and genomics
  • urinalysis
  • transfusion medicine
  • hematology
  • coagulation studies
  • microbiology
  • public health testing
  • serology
  • surgical pathology
  • cytopathology
  • autopsy pathology
  • student practicum training for medical lab technologists and medical lab assistants

Note: Some locations may not offer the full range of testing. To confirm availability of a specific test, contact the location.

Northern Alberta Clinical Trials and Research Centre

Services may include:

  • risk management and local impact assessments
  • reviewing of contracts
  • access to qualified researchers who can perform clinical trials from phase I-IV
  • access to a phase I clinical trial facility
  • clinical research and orientation
  • supporting the development of regional clinical trials, research groups, and networks
